Byte Select Access is used to connect 16-bit devices in a memory page.
•
•
•
•
Figure 12 shows how to connect a 16-bit device with byte and half-word access (e.g. 16-
bit SRAM) on NCS2.
Figure 12. Connection for a 16-bit Data Bus with Byte and Half-word Access
Figure 13 shows how to connect a 16-bit device without byte access (e.g. Flash) on
NCS2.
Figure 13. Connection for a 16-bit Data Bus without Byte Write Capability.
The signal A0/NLB is used as NLB and enables the lower byte for both read and
write operations.
The signal NWR1/NUB is used as NUB and enables the upper byte for both read
and write operations.
The signal NWR0/NWE is used as NWE and enables writing for byte or half word.
The signal NRD/NOE is used as NOE and enables reading for byte or half word.
